Balfron High is a six-year, vibrant, high attaining comprehensive school serving a large rural catchment area in West Stirlingshire. The village of Balfron is situated 20 miles from Glasgow and Stirling; a beautiful commute from either direction.

An opportunity has arisen for an enthusiastic and passionate teacher of Technology to join a committed team 0.8 FTE for a year to cover a maternity leave. The school is keen to appoint a teacher who is inclusive and firmly committed to working with young people. The successful candidate will put children and their needs first. We are looking for someone who is positive, professional and passionate about technology and learning.

Please note that although the application process allows the uploading of a CV (resume), this is not a requirement for teaching posts and if submitted will not be taken into account during shortlisting to ensure a consistent approach for assessing all candidates. You should instead fully answer the question section with all relevant experience and skills.

The successful candidate will be required to be a member of the Protecting Vulnerable Groups Scheme (PVG) for Children. If your application is progressed after the interview, you will be asked to complete the form and have your details verified.
